Understanding the Fundamentals of Building Management
The construction industry is a complex and dynamic field that requires expertise in various areas. Among these is building supervision, a field that manages all aspects of a construction project from initial planning to completion.
Grasping the essentials of this field is crucial for anyone participating in construction projects, whether as a contractor, project manager, or client. This article aims to provide a clear and concise introduction to the essentials of structural supervision and ways to efficiently manage a construction project.
At its core, building administration involves planning, coordinating, and overseeing the execution of a construction project. This includes dealing with project budgets, schedules, and resources, ensuring that the project is completed on time, within budget, and to the client’s satisfaction.
The first step in building management is developing a detailed project plan. This plan should outline the project’s targets, the scope of work, and the resources required to complete the project. It should also include a timeline for the project, including milestones and deadlines, and a budget that includes all anticipated costs.
Once the project plan is in place, the next step is to manage the project’s execution. This involves scheduling and coordinating the work of various trades and subcontractors, managing materials and equipment, and ensuring that all work is carried out according to the project plan and within the established budget.
A crucial aspect of construction management is quality control. This involves overseeing the quality of workmanship and materials used in the project, as well as ensuring that all work is carried out in compliance with relevant regulations and standards.
Finally, building management involves managing any changes or issues that arise during the project. This could include changes in the scope of work, unexpected site conditions, or delays due to weather or other factors. The ability to efficiently manage these changes and issues is crucial to the successful completion of the project.
In conclusion, building management is a complex field that requires a deep understanding of the construction process, excellent organizational skills, and the ability to efficiently manage resources, schedules, and changes. By understanding the basics of this field, one can efficiently manage a construction project and ensure its successful completion.
